How they compare
Sri Lanka currently reports 7.95 terawatt-hours against 7.83 terawatt-hours in Thailand, a difference of 0.12 terawatt-hours.
The two have swapped places 15 times across 61 shared years of data; in 1965 it was Thailand ahead.
Sri Lanka ranks 39th and Thailand ranks 40th of 77 countries.
Across the 7 decades both report, Sri Lanka averaged higher in 1 and Thailand in 6.
Head to head by decade
| Decade | Sri Lanka | Thailand |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 0.4394 terawatt-hours | 1.14 terawatt-hours | 0.7054 terawatt-hours | Thailand |
| 1970s | 1.03 terawatt-hours | 2.56 terawatt-hours | 1.52 terawatt-hours | Thailand |
| 1980s | 2.06 terawatt-hours | 3.83 terawatt-hours | 1.77 terawatt-hours | Thailand |
| 1990s | 3.64 terawatt-hours | 5.1 terawatt-hours | 1.46 terawatt-hours | Thailand |
| 2000s | 3.54 terawatt-hours | 6.8 terawatt-hours | 3.26 terawatt-hours | Thailand |
| 2010s | 5.05 terawatt-hours | 5.89 terawatt-hours | 0.8391 terawatt-hours | Thailand |
| 2020s | 6.58 terawatt-hours | 6.23 terawatt-hours | 0.3593 terawatt-hours | Sri Lanka |
Averages of every year both report within each decade.
